The Piti of Nigeria

The Piti of Nigeria, numbering approximately 11,000 people, are No Longer Unreached. They are described as an indigenous community of Nigeria; a dialect subgroup of Abishi (pcn) They are an Indigenous people, with Piti as their ethnic/kinship group and are in the Chadic people cluster of the Sub-Saharan African Peoples. Their primary religion is Protestantism. They primarily speak Abishi.
